The world of romantic drama and entertainment centers on storytelling that explores the emotional complexities, passion, and intimate connections between characters. While often characterized by the quest for a "happily ever after," the genre is equally defined by themes of distress, personal sacrifice, and the enduring power of love in the face of societal or personal obstacles. History and Evolution

Romantic drama has roots in Western theatre, specifically the 19th-century Romanticism movement, which favored subjective emotion and creative freedom over rigid classical rules. Early Cinema: Classics like Casablanca (1942) and Gone with the Wind

(1939) set the standard for epic love stories set against turbulent historical backdrops.

Modern Shifts: The 1970s and 80s moved toward contemporary realism with films like The Way We Were (1973) and the rise of high-concept hits like Dirty Dancing

Streaming Era: Today, the genre has evolved into "prestige" television, with series like Normal People Bridgerton

blending intense emotional realism with high production value. Defining Conventions and Tropes

A romantic drama typically focuses on the "couple formation" and the challenges inherent in maintaining that bond.

Common Tropes: These include "love at first sight," the "soulmate" concept, and "love conquers all".

Obstacles: Stories often utilize external barriers (class differences, war, family feuds) or internal struggles (fear of intimacy, past trauma) to create tension.

Emotional Stakes: Unlike romantic comedies, which lean toward lightheartedness, romantic dramas frequently delve into heartbreak, tragedy, and loss. Influential Works in Modern Entertainment

The Timeless Allure of Romantic Drama: Why We Crave Emotional Spectacle

In the vast landscape of modern entertainment, few genres possess the enduring pull of romantic drama. While high-octane thrillers and mind-bending sci-fi dominate the box office, it is the intimate, often heartbreaking exploration of human connection that consistently captures our collective imagination. From the star-crossed tragedy of Romeo and Juliet to the modern-day complexities of Normal People, romantic drama remains the heartbeat of storytelling. The Anatomy of Emotional Entertainment

At its core, romantic drama isn't just about "falling in love." It’s about the friction that comes with it. Entertainment thrives on conflict, and romantic dramas provide this in spades through internal and external obstacles. Whether it’s a class divide, a generational feud, or simply two people getting in their own way, these stories resonate because they mirror the messy reality of our own lives—albeit with better lighting and a curated soundtrack.

The "entertainment" factor comes from the catharsis. Watching a couple overcome impossible odds (or fail spectacularly) allows audiences to process their own emotions from a safe distance. We don't just watch these stories; we feel them. Evolution Across Media

The way we consume romantic drama has evolved, but the core tropes remain remarkably consistent:

Cinema: The "weepy" has transformed into prestige filmmaking. Directors like Greta Gerwig and Celine Sciamma have elevated the genre, proving that romantic narratives can be both visually stunning and intellectually rigorous.

In an increasingly digital and sometimes isolated world, romantic drama serves as a vital form of empathy-building. It reminds us of the universal nature of longing, grief, and joy. It’s a genre that validates the importance of our private lives and the significance of who we choose to love.

Moreover, romantic drama is a powerhouse of the entertainment industry. It’s a genre that travels well across cultures—demonstrated by the global obsession with K-Dramas and Turkish Dizis. These shows prove that while languages change, the visual language of a longing glance or a rain-soaked confrontation is universal. The Future of the Genre

As we move forward, romantic drama is becoming more inclusive and diverse. We are seeing stories that break away from traditional archetypes, exploring LGBTQ+ relationships, neurodiversity, and mental health with newfound depth. The "entertainment" is no longer just about a "Happily Ever After"; it’s about the authentic journey of two souls trying to find common ground.

Whether through a classic novel, a prestige miniseries, or a cinematic masterpiece, romantic drama will always be a cornerstone of how we entertain ourselves. It is, quite simply, the study of what makes us human.
